Skip to main content
Question

App approval pending ~4 weeks — anyone with recent experience? (Client ID 216890)

  • May 10, 2026
  • 7 replies
  • 170 views

Forum|alt.badge.img+1

Hi all,

I submitted the Developer Program form on April 12, 2026 to move my app out of Single Player Mode, and emailed developers@strava.com as a follow-up about a week ago. No reply on either so far.

Reading other threads I see this is fairly common, so two questions for the community:

1. What's a realistic current timeline? Recent posts mention anything from 1 week to several months — has anyone been approved recently (April–May 2026)?
2. Anything that helped speed it up? Specific format for the follow-up email, screenshots to attach, contacts that worked?

For reference, my app:
- Name: ReadyRun (AI running coach, Android)
- Client ID: 216890
- Site:https://readyrun.run
- Webhook already configured and validated, OAuth flow tested end-to-end
- Read-only scope, no write-back

If any Strava staff happens to see this and can check the status, I'd really appreciate it. Otherwise, any tips from devs who've been through this recently would be gold.

Thanks!
Sergio

7 replies

Forum|alt.badge.img
  • Hub Starter
  • June 7, 2026

Hey Sergio,

Any luck on your application?  I am currently in the early stages of development of an app but am wanting to learn more about how Strava has been handling this transition to “Standard Tier” API access (11–9,999 users).

Best of luck with your app as well, looks like a great idea!

Thanks,

Noah


Forum|alt.badge.img+1
  • Author
  • Hub Rookie
  • June 8, 2026

still no response


Forum|alt.badge.img+3
  • Hub Rookie
  • June 9, 2026

Heads up to anyone building AI coaching or training plan features on top of Strava data. Strava's current policy explicitly bans using API data in AI models or similar applications. This is a flat out ban, not a grey area and there's no approval path for it. Your app will not pass review with this feature intact. Remove it or rebuild it without Strava data before submitting.


Forum|alt.badge.img+1
  • Author
  • Hub Rookie
  • June 9, 2026

@Mark_AJ  Thanks for the warning Mark_AJ. I want to clarify how ReadyRun actually uses Strava data, since "AI running coach" may sound misleading in the current context.

Strava integration in ReadyRun is used exclusively to:

1. Display the authenticated user's own past activities in their personal dashboard

2. Generate a post-run summary shown only to that user

The AI coaching and training plan adaptation is driven entirely by physiological data from Android Health Connect (HRV, sleep, recovery score) — not Strava data. Strava data is never passed to any AI model, never aggregated, and never used for training or inference.

ReadyRun complements Strava as an activity log; it does not use Strava data for coaching decisions.

Client ID: 216890


Forum|alt.badge.img+3
  • Hub Rookie
  • June 9, 2026

Thanks for the clarification ​@sergiotoini that sounds better, but the AI coach mention could be why it may have went through an automated flag. If you had clearly outlined how LLMs are used in your application as you have detailed above then that's good.

 

One thing I noticed from your site which could be another flag:

- app is gated by a waitlist, no visible Connect to Strava button

- no Powered by Strava

 

This isn't compliant to brand guidelines, reviewers need to see the Connect to Strava button clearly and Powered by Strava.

 

This is just based on what I could see publicly, you may have posted screenshots of it but I have a feeling reviewers need actual access to the physical button as well 


Forum|alt.badge.img+1
  • Author
  • Hub Rookie
  • June 9, 2026

Thanks Mark_AJ, very helpful feedback. You're right — the site is currently waitlist-only so those brand elements aren't publicly visible. I'll add the "Connect with Strava" button and "Powered by Strava" attribution to the public-facing site and share screenshots here shortly.


Forum|alt.badge.img+1
  • Author
  • Hub Rookie
  • June 9, 2026

Thanks for the detailed feedback — really appreciated. I've made the following updates to the public site:

- Added the official "Connect with Strava" button to the Strava integration card - Replaced the custom "Powered by Strava" text with the official badge (now appears both in the integrations section and the footer) - Updated the card copy to explicitly state that no Strava data is used to train AI or shared with third parties

Screenshots attached. The OAuth flow with the official button is also present inside the app itself.

Happy to provide any additional info if the review team needs it. Client ID: 216890